Overview
Staff, ServiceNow Solution Architect – Integrations role at Warner Bros. Discovery. Based in Atlanta, this position reports to the Senior Manager, Platform Architect and works with a team of experienced solution architects to design and implement robust, scalable, and secure integrations between ServiceNow and a wide array of enterprise systems. The role focuses on enabling reliable service operations by facilitating seamless data and process flows across enterprise and SaaS platforms such as SAP, Ariba, Jira, Salesforce, PagerDuty, BigPanda, and AI-driven chatbots. Your New Role
The Staff, ServiceNow Solution Architect – Integrations will play a pivotal role in the Service Management and Platform Architecture team, focusing on the design and implementation of integrations between ServiceNow and enterprise systems. This position is essential for driving reliability and efficiency of service operations by enabling seamless data and process flows across enterprise and SaaS platforms. The Staff Solution Architect will be responsible for defining integration strategies, designing technical solutions,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to ensure successful implementation. Deep technical expertise in ServiceNow, strong understanding of enterprise integration patterns, and the ability to translate complex requirements into scalable solutions are required. Your Role Accountabilities
Integration Strategy & Architecture
Define and maintain the integration architecture for ServiceNow, ensuring alignment with enterprise architecture standards and business goals. Evaluate and select appropriate integration methods (REST, SOAP, JDBC, MID Server, Agentic flows) based on system requirements and constraints. Develop integration roadmaps and reference architectures to support long-term scalability and maintainability. Solution Design & Implementation
Design and document end-to-end integration solutions that are secure, resilient, and optimized for performance. Leverage ServiceNow IntegrationHub, Flow Designer, and custom scripting to build and deploy integrations. Collaborate with middleware teams and external vendors to ensure seamless data exchange and process orchestration. Technical Leadership & Governance
Provide technical guidance and best practices to development teams implementing integrations. Review integration configurations and code for quality, performance, and compliance with security standards. Contribute to the development of integration standards, reusable components, and automation frameworks. Stakeholder Collaboration
Partner with business analysts, developers, and system owners to gather integration requirements and translate them into technical specifications. Communicate compl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ders in a clear and concise manner. Act as a liaison between platform architecture and service delivery teams to ensure alignment and transparency. Operational Excellence & Continuous Improvement
Monitor integration performance and reliability, proactively identifying and resolving issues. Drive continuous improvement initiatives by analyzing integration workflows and identifying opportunities for optimization. Stay current with emerging technologies and trends in enterprise integration and ServiceNow capabilities. Qualifications & Experiences
7+ years of experience in enterprise architecture, solution architecture, or integration engineering, with a focus on ServiceNow. Proven experience designing and implementing integrations with enterprise systems (e.g., SAP, Ariba), SaaS platforms (e.g., Jira, Salesforce), and operational tools (e.g., PagerDuty, BigPanda). Strong knowledge of integration protocols and standards (REST, SOAP, OAuth, SAML, JDBC). Experience working in large-scale, complex enterprise environments with cross-functional teams.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field OR equivalent relevant work experience. Not Required but Preferred Experience
ServiceNow Certified System Administrator and Certified Application Developer. Experience with middleware platforms (e.g., MuleSoft, Dell Boomi, Azure Logic Apps). Familiarity with SRE principles and tooling. ITIL Foundation or higher-level certifications. Experience in media, entertainment, or similarly complex global organizations.
